Agreed Scott...what amazes me more is the indent so early in production for an assembly (air cleaner intake) that didn't show up until the 75 model year.
Sometimes they do these things based around tooling rebuild cycles. The inner part of the inner fender may have been needing maintenance and this change may have been planned for quite awhile. The tool went down and that was the best time to do it. Maybe the air cleaner part wasn't ready in 74 so that delayed the final install.

Whats kind of weird is the requirement for the indent. It probably would have been just as functional with just a blanked oval hole in the flat panel. The punch tooling for the die most likely did not locate from the indent. More likely it was in the prog die that locates from other features in the strip anyway.
